On the occasion on the India visit of world-renowned Professor, Dr. Christophe Jaffrelot, The Indo-French Chamber of Commerce and Industry (IFCCI) and Sciences Po, organized a talk and Cocktail Reception on ‘Making graduates ready for the job market: the challenges of the Indian education system’ on Tuesday, 19th November 2019 at Pullman Aerocity, New Delhi.

Prof. Jaffrelot is internationally renowned on Indian and South Asian politics, a CNRS Senior Research Fellow Centre at International Studies (CERI) & a columnist in the Indian Express

The evening commenced with a welcome by Ms. Neha Khanna, Representative to India at Sciences Po. This was followed by an opening address by Ms. Sophie Collet, Representative to India, Sciences Po.

Subsequently, Prof. Jaffrelot addressed the audience on the theme followed by a panel discussion, in the form of a fireside chat. The panel comprised of Prof. Jaffrelot and Mr. Sunit Arora, Journalist & Editor, HT Mint.

The panel revolved around the challenges of the Indian education system and how India is facing an overwhelming education challenge, or optimizing its demographic dividend, that pertains to elementary schools, higher education and vocational training. The government has focused more on the vocational training part with its “Skill India” programme, but each component of this pyramid needs to be addressed. 

In his talk, Sciences Po Professor Christophe Jaffrelot examined the education system from the primary school to the universities and the problems it faces to make Indian graduates ready for the job market.

The panel was followed by a vote of thanks by IFCCI's Director General, Ms. Payal S. Kanwar.

The event concluded with a networking session over snacks & cocktails.
